Logo Search packages:      
Sourcecode: libical version File versions  Download package

int icaltime_span_contains ( icaltime_span s,
icaltime_span container 
)

Returns true if the span is totally within the containing span.

Parameters:
s The span to test for.
container The span to test against.
Returns:
boolean value.

Definition at line 1213 of file icaltime.c.

References icaltime_span::end, and icaltime_span::start.

{

  if ((s->start >= container->start && s->start < container->end) &&
      (s->end   <= container->end   && s->end   > container->start))
    return 1;
  
  return 0;
}


Generated by  Doxygen 1.6.0   Back to index